What is Car Key Programming?
Car key programming refers to the process of setting up a car key or fob to communicate properly with a vehicle’s ignition system. This guarantees that the key can begin the vehicle and run its electronic functions. Car keys programmed keys can be broadly classified into three main types:
Types of Car Keys
Standard Keys
Metal keys that physically unlock the doors and fire up the engine.
Transponder Keys
Keys which contain a small chip programmed to a particular frequency. These keys must be within distance to the ignition for the vehicle to start.
Smart Keys

Get the Correct Key: Purchase a key particularly designed for your vehicle’s make and model.

Find the Programming Instructions: Refer to the vehicle owner’s handbook or maker’s site for specific programming actions.

Use a Key Programmer or Scanner: Many modern lorries need a diagnostic tool to program the key. An expert locksmith professional or Reprogram Car Key dealership may supply this service.

Follow the Protocol: Most programming includes a series of steps that might consist of turning the ignition on and off and pressing specific buttons on the key fob.

Check the Key: Once programmed, check that all functions, consisting of locking/unlocking and starting the ignition, work properly.

Can I program my car key myself?
Numerous newer cars don’t enable DIY programming. However, some makes offer instructions in the owner’s handbook for fundamental keys. Always examine your model’s compatibility.
2. How much does it cost to have a car key programmed?
The cost differs based upon key type and provider. Basic keys are generally less costly, while smart keys can range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 600 when programming is included.
3. What if my key is lost? Can I get a new one programmed?
Yes, a new key can be programmed utilizing the vehicle recognition number (VIN) for verification, typically through a dealership or certified locksmith professional.
4. What should I do if my programmed key doesn’t work?
If your key stops working to work, inspect battery strength for fobs, evaluation programming steps, or seek advice from a professional locksmith or dealer for help.
